Bent Wheels on Certified Pre-Owned VW... Terrible! Picked up a new-to-me Certified Pre-Owned 2013 VW Golf R from Humberview VW towards the end of April, and refused to drive it in traffic for the first Picked up a new-to-me Certified Pre-Owned 2013 VW Golf R from Humberview VW towards the end of April, and refused to drive it in traffic for the first short while. All seemed to be in good operating condition under normal driving circumstances around town and at clear highway speed, aside from a slight rocking I would feel from time to time. For just over a month of occasional driving, I chalked this feeling up to a stiff sporty suspension or some way I must have been driving incorrectly at lower speeds causing the transmission to introduce this rocking vibration feeling. As I began to commute in highway traffic more often, I realized this rocking feeling would only occur during low speeds around 15 to 40 km/h. Although the rocking is not tremendously pronounced, it feels like I am riding a horse as I sit in traffic on the way to work each morning, and this is a very unsettling feeling in a vehicle that has been critically-acclaimed for its superb balance on the road. Upon the discovery that there was something wrong with its balance, I brought the car into my usual family master mechanic and had him search for the source of this rocking issue and give the underbody of the car a look over for any potential hazards while the oil was changed. At first, I took him for a ride along and could not replicate the rocking of the vehicle on the road during our short drive around the block. We returned to the shop and the car went up onto the lift. After less than a minute of inspecting the underside of the car, my mechanic was shocked to discover that my certified used VW had passed the safety from the dealership with 3 bent wheels! I told him when I was looking at the car before purchasing, I noticed surface damage to the outside of the wheels and the Sales Manager (Alex Botea) offered to have the wheels refinished as part of the deal. I didn't give it another thought and the outside of the rims looked good when I picked up the car expecting the damage to be limited to the "cosmetic resurfacing" they had done. After all I thought, I was buying a premium certified VW from a reputable VW dealer and I had no reason to believe otherwise, right? Wrong. After seeing the bent portion of the 3 wheels while the car was up on the hoist at my local mechanic, I contacted Humberview Volkswagen to make an appointment to bring the car in. While the car was up on the hoist at the dealership, I pointed to the bent wheels demanding an explanation as to why and how this vehicle had passed safety certification with wheels in this condition. At first, both the Sales Manager and the certifying VW Technician meekly told me that the wheels were likely in good enough condition to pass safety in their current state, and that they would just require more weight on the bent wheels to correct the rocking feeling I experience while sitting in highway traffic during my daily commute (are you kidding me??). After further prying into this matter, the technician who originally certified the vehicle went to search for specifications from VW that would tell him how bent the wheels could be in order to pass safety. When he returned he still seemed unsure of whether the rims on my car would have passed his safety certification. In disbelief of this response, I pointed out the severity of the deformed wheels once again and wondered how they could possibly be straight enough to pass a vehicle safety certification. Only then, after all my complaints about the bent rims and close to 20 minutes of wondering whether they would allow the vehicle to be safety certified in this condition, did the technician tell me they would not likely pass based on the 96 page Ontario safety standard document stating that the wheels would fail if bent in any way. I can’t believe it took him this long to conclude that the wheels would not allow the vehicle to pass safety certification, and wonder if he even referred to that specific section of the Passenger/Light-Duty Vehicle Inspection Standard document when safety certifying the vehicle at the time of purchase. He sure didn’t seem to be well-versed in the wheel inspection section of that document when he was unsure of pass/fail criteria for wheels at the beginning of our conversation during my visit to the dealership. To add insult to injury, the Sales Manager and VW Technician both alluded to the fact that a safety certification only lasts 36 days, and that I am out of luck when it comes to having the rims replaced on a vehicle that was certified and delivered on April 26th. The technician then offered to add missing weights and rebalance my wheels and tires to compensate for any imbalance on the road due to the bent wheels, but any amount of weight will not un-bend a bent wheel, so I passed on the 45 minute wait time for the rebalancing, and returned to work to avoid wasting even more time than had already been spent dealing with the dreadful post-purchase service at this dealership. Now I am driving around in a vehicle that should not have been safety certified in the first place, wondering how long it will be before my bent wheels begin to affect other components on the vehicle. Through all of this, the Sales Manager denied anybody knowing anything about these bent wheels and refused to replace them. Are you kidding me again?? How many VW professionals need to look at rims along the way and “not see” they are bent (the certifying dealership technician, the sales manager, the rim repair staff working to refinish the scratched rims)... I gave them the opportunity to make things right and earn some of my trust back when the obvious issue was pointed out to them, but they disappointed and did not take the opportunity. I'm still hoping when they see the sequence of events laid out here that they reach out and replace these bent wheels, but I'm certainly not holding my breath, as the Sales Manager continuously stated that there was absolutely nothing he could do during my dealership visit yesterday. Perhaps someone above him in the dealership hierarchy can right this wrong. This is the 3rd VW my family has owned, and it has been the worst buying experience of all by far. I fully expect to have to make VW Canada my next stop. I wish I could have given something less than 1 star on this rating scale as I don't want to contribute to a positive rating in any way. Buyers of certified used cars... beware here. More
